The MOTIC Panthera TEC MAT BF-T 6"x4" Trinocular Microscope is a high-performance instrument designed for precision imaging in material science and industrial applications. Featuring a trinocular head with a Siedentopf design and 360° swiveling capability, this microscope offers exceptional versatility and ease of use.
